Itronics
GOLD'n GRO Liquid Fertilizers Registered for Sale in
Oregon; 15th State for GOLD'n GRO Product
RENO, Nev., March 29 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- Itronics
Inc. (OTC Bulletin Board: ITRO; Frankfurt and Berlin
Stock Exchanges: ITG) reported today that its
subsidiary, Itronics Metallurgical, Inc., has completed
registration of nine of its environmentally beneficial
GOLD'n GRO products for sale through its distributor
network in Oregon.
Registration
of the GOLD'n GRO liquid fertilizer products in Oregon
completes another important step in Itronics
Metallurgical's business plan to geographically expand
sales of the GOLD'n GRO fertilizers into all of the
states where our distributor network operates retail
outlets," said Dr. John W. Whitney, Itronics President.
"Registration in Oregon is particularly exciting since
our distributor network in northeastern Oregon has
already evaluated two of the newly registered products.
Spring planting in Idaho, Oregon, and Washington is
getting underway and we received our first order for
GOLD'n GRO from Washington last week."
Itronics Metallurgical has now registered one or more
GOLD'n GRO liquid fertilizers in 15 states. The Company
is continuing to focus on expanding sales in California,
establishing sales in the northwestern states, and on
developing sales and additional distributors in the
northeastern states.
Itronics, through its subsidiary, Itronics
Metallurgical, Inc., is the only company in the world
with a "Beneficial Use Photochemical, Silver, and Water
Recycling" facility that extracts more than 99 percent
of the silver and virtually all the other toxic heavy
metals from used photoliquids and converts the resulting
liquids into environmentally beneficial, chelated,
multinutrient liquid fertilizer products sold under the
GOLD'n GRO trademark, and 5 troy ounce, 0.999 pure,
Silver Nevada Miner numismatic bars. The environmentally
